# AgriLink Gateway: Contact Guide

Plugin authors integrating with the AgriLink telemetry gateway should note that firmware-facing interfaces are versioned separately from the cloud API, and breaking changes are announced two release cycles in advance. Before filing a compatibility report, confirm your plugin targets the current schema manifest and reproduce the issue against the sandbox cluster. For schema questions, certification requests, or suspected gateway-side faults, write to the integrations desk.

alerts address for kaduf-kahap: lamael@urlaqio.local

## Order Cutoff

Millbarrow Bakery's ordering system locks all next-day orders at 14:00 local time, no exceptions through the customer portal. After cutoff, the production sheet is generated and sent to the kitchen; any change after that requires a manual amendment, which only shift leads can enter. Do not promise customers post-cutoff changes. Same-day orders are never accepted in the system, even if the kitchen says it has capacity. If a customer disputes a cutoff or needs an amendment escalated, email the operations desk.

escalation mailbox, kaweg-kahif: druwyn.sordor@nelvroworks.corp

## Building Access — Summer Intern Cohort Arrival

On Monday, Varrowtech welcomes twelve interns to the Larchfield campus. Visiting contractors should note that the east lobby will be congested between 08:30 and 10:00 while orientation runs. Please use the north entrance during this window and sign in with Reception as usual. Contractors escorting deliveries must keep to the service corridor on Level 1, as the intern tour routes through the main atrium. For the service corridor door, use the code below.

door code, tajof-kageg: bdg-QVDCE-3

# Log sampling for the Wrennet notification service
# This service emits roughly 40k log lines per minute at peak, so we
# sample INFO at 5% and keep WARN/ERROR at 100%. If support needs full
# traces for an incident, flip sample_rate to 1.0 for no more than one
# hour — the sink fills quickly. Sampled logs are written to the store below.

replica DSN, yadup-hahig: mongodb://gilys_svc:Mx@db-5f8f.norvasoft.internal:5432/eliion